Immanuel Feyi-Waboso
Immanuel Feyi-Waboso (born 21 June 2003) is a Welsh rugby union player, currently playing for Premiership Rugby side Wasps RFC. His preferred position is centre or wing.[1]

On the 14th February 2022, the Wasps annouced the signing of the centre, from the 2022-23 season onwards.[2]
Cardiff Blues
Feyi-Waboso signed for the Cardiff Blues academy ahead of the 2020–21 season.[3] He made his Cardiff Blues debut in Round 1 of the Pro14 Rainbow Cup against Ospreys.[4]
